#53b457 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#53b457 is composed of 32.5% red, 70.6%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.7%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 122.5 degrees, a saturation of 39.3% and a lightness of 51.6%. #53b457 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ffae with #006900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#53b457

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020603 is the darkest color, while #f7fb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#53b457

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838583 is the less saturated color, while #11f71a is the most saturated one.
